Matching Tye is a village which forms part of the civil parish of Matching, in the County of Essex, England. It is 2.3 miles (3.7 km) east of Harlow, 2.9 Miles (4.8 km) south-east of Sawbridgeworth and 6.3 miles (10.4 km) north-east of Epping.[2]

The actor and comedian Rik Mayall was born at Matching Tye.[3][4]
There is no railway station in the village, the nearest active rail link is Harlow Mill, 4.2 miles from the village centre.
